WebbPhilip In the New Testament, Philip, of Bethsaida, was one of the original Twelve Apostles of the Savior ( Matt. 10:2–4; John 1:43–45 ). Another Philip was one of seven chosen to assist the Twelve Apostles ( Acts 6:2–6 ). He preached in Samaria and to an Ethiopian eunuch ( Acts 8 ). Webb18 maj 2024 · Philip the Apostle was one of the Twelve Apostles of Jesus. Later Christian traditions describe Philip as the apostle who preached in Greece, Syria, and Phrygia.
